Job Overview

Meets and exceeds revenue goals by developing new accounts and growing current hotel accounts in a profitable and win-win selling approach.

Responsibilities

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Meets and exceeds revenue goals by developing new accounts and growing current hotel accounts in a profitable and win-win selling approach.
  • Receive and respond to all customer inquiries. Negotiate and capture all profitable Rooms & Catering business.
  • Provide marketing collateral to clients and guests; which may include menus, meeting room layout & seating capacity diagrams, and similar.
  • Prepare and send requested proposals and contracts to designated potential clients.
  • Coordinate all details pertaining to room lists, include room types, shared rooms, room locations, handicap-accessible rooms, room billing, etc.
  • Educate Event Planners on hotel procedures, such as: meal guarantees, set-up styles, payment terms, available hotel services, etc.
  • Coordinate all details to appear on each “Event Order." Details to coordinate may include meeting room set-up specifications, banquet food & beverage items, audio/visual equipment & billing details.
  • On a regular basis, distribute final Rooming Lists and Banquet Event Orders to all applicable service staff, including the Banquet Service Staff, the Food Preparation Staff and the Rooms Division.
  • Conduct site inspections. Entertain qualified potential clients in accordance with Sage Hospitality policies.
  • In a timely, accurate and consistent manner, document and report all sales activities as required.
  • Maintain an active list of top accounts to ensure continuous relationship building activities. Top accounts should be contacted, visited and entertained frequently.
  • Perform other services and duties as requested. May be called on to host functions and participate in, or conduct sales blitzes, travel and work extended hours and/or weekends to achieve departmental goals.
  • Sell and service all small group business along with catering only business
  • Solicit, close and contract wedding business using strong negotiating skills and creative selling techniques.
  • Attend regular networking events to help build brand awareness
  • Partner with the Banquet & Culinary teams in providing a customer experience that exceeds the customers' expectations
  • Effectively use sales resources and administrative staff
  • Contribute to the health and strength of a dynamic team culture
  • Communicate event details and requirements with and provide input to team members to execute catering events effectively
  • Monitor client satisfaction scores in staff helpfulness, food quality and overall event while leading by example to exceed brand pillars
  • Capture short turn around business
  • Solicit, negotiate and confirm new and repeat business
  • Will prepare and execute sales contracts, event orders, group resumes to ensure quality product delivery and customer satisfactions
  • Coordinate all details to appear on each "Banquet Event Order." Details to coordinate& service include meeting room set-up needs, banquet food & beverage items, Meeting or Event agenda/timelines, audio/visual equipment needs & billing details
  • Exercise excellent communication, presentation, organization, time management and listening skills
